WebDec 6, 2015 · High-level Steps: Prepare work area & alloy wheel. Clean/degrease. Strip-off the polyurethane clear-coating and any paint from the whole wheel. Sand, as needed, inside the holes for the lug-nut. Sand between spokes. Sand center, spokes and rim with low-speed sander-polisher and full range of grits.
